Abstract
In a plant culture apparatus, plants being cultured are accommodated in a body. A culture bed is arranged within the body for culturing the plants. An illuminating device is arranged within the body for emitting a light to the plants on the culture bed. A gas-conditioning device is mounted to the body for recirculating gas therethrough. The illuminating device includes a lighting unit for emitting ultraviolet rays to the plants, and a transducing unit arranged below the lighting device for transducing the ultraviolet rays emitted from the lighting unit, to visible radiation. The transducing unit has long-wave absorbability and is formed by a plate element having its entire surface which is coated with phosphor.
